CBS has announced that The Who will be performing at halftime of Super Bowl XLIV February 7, 2010 in Miami. The Who has a strong CBS connection with three of their most well-known songs being used as intros for the network's three CSI shows: "Who Are You" (CSI), "Baba O'Riley" (CSI NY) and "Won't Get Fooled Again" (CSI Miami).
The British rockers are comprised of only two original members, vocalist Roger Daltrey and songwriter/guitarist Pete Townshend, with original drummer Keith Moon and bassist John Entwistle passed away. Recent performers for the National Football League's championship game have included Michael Jackson, Janet Jackson, Paul McCartney, U2, The Rolling Stones, Prince and Bruce Springsteen.
Townshend announced on his blog on August 26, 2009 that he was working on a new musical project called , FLOSS, to be staged in 2011 and that some of the songs from that project would be included on a new album to be released in 2010. |
